Is there any way to test whether the current driver is unicode  
capable?  I ask because running "x23c -dev xwin" results in plot  
captions that start with "0x10>PLplot Example 23".  Running with the  
xcairo device results in beautiful symbols and fonts.  Is the xwin  
behavior unique to my build of PLplot or is that the standard/ 
expected behavior?  If it's standard xwin behavior, I could see (from  
a developer perspective) wanting to be able to determine whether the  
user-selected driver is unicode-capable.
